China Surpasses U.S. In Internet Use
<Forbes>     March 31 , 2006
Chinese Internet users spend nearly two billion hours online each week, while the U.S. audience logs on for 129 million hours per week.

China's Sohu to be Internet content sponsor of Beijing 2008 Olympic Games
<Forbes>     November 7, 2005
BEIJING (AFX) - China's Internet portal operator Sohu.com Inc has been selected as the official sponsor of the Internet service for the 2008 Olympic Games in Beijing, Sohu and the Beijing Organizing Committee for the Games of the XXIX Olympiad (BOCOG) said in a joint statement.
